In case this is helpful to someone: Found in parish records for the Presbyterian Church in Priceville: Robert ROBERTSON, b Priceville 18 May 1875, bapt 19 Aug 1875, s/o Robert ROBERTSON (grain merchant in Priceville) and Robina ROBERTSON...it is noted that child Robert died 20 August 1875. In case this is helpful to someone: Found in parish records for the Presbyterian Church in Priceville: Mary Flora MURCHISON b Meaford 4 Oct 1891, bapt 21 May 1896: it is noted that her parents John MURCHISON (laborer in Meaford) and Maggie CASSIDY are both deceased and that she has been adopted by Mr and Mrs John McQUARRIE, North Line, Glenelg Cheerio Sue Visser
In case this is helpful to someone: Found in parish records for the Presbyterian Church in Priceville: Isabella LAMONT, legitimate, b Canada West 2 May 1866, bapt 4 Jul 1866....it's noted that her father is John McLEAN, mother not noted, but noted "adopted by John McLEOD and Janet McDONALD (Mrs. McL?), farmer, Artemesia" Cheerio Sue Visser
In case this is helpful to someone: Found in parish records for the Presbyterian Church in Priceville: Mary Ann CAMPBELL b 6 Jul 1860, and Margaret Esther CAMPBELL b 23 Mar 1862 (both bapt 7 Dec 1868) were children of Alexander CAMPBELL and Flora McPHAIL but it is noted that the stepfather is Godfrey McTAGGART. My great grandparents were Robert Marshall and Esther (Timney). (daughter of Catherine Jackson and John Timney) . Their farm was located on Concession 2, Lot 76 of Osprey Township. They are buried in the cemetery in Badgeros. They had children James, Henry, John (my grandfather), Mary Jane, Amelia and Eliza Ann. James married Annie Armour; Mary Jane married John Brown, Amelia married George Brown, Eliza Ann did not marry. These four moved to U.S.A., (Washington State (Chelan) and Montanna). Henry married Sarah (?) and settled in Owen Sound; John married Margaret McCutcheon. They settled in Markdale and later on a farm near Shelburne. John was killed when his horses bolted in l910.
